Technical Specifications

Parameter NameValue
TypeParameter
Mount Surface Mount
Package / Case LQFP
JESD-609 Code e3
Pbfree Code yes
Number of Terminations 32
Terminal Finish MATTE TIN
Max Operating Temperature85°C
Min Operating Temperature -40°C
Terminal Position QUAD
Terminal FormGULL WING
Peak Reflow Temperature (Cel) 260
Number of Functions 1
Supply Voltage 3.3V
Terminal Pitch0.8mm
Time@Peak Reflow Temperature-Max (s) NOT SPECIFIED
Pin Count32
JESD-30 Code S-PQFP-G32
Qualification StatusNot Qualified
Supply Voltage-Max (Vsup) 3.465V
Temperature GradeINDUSTRIAL
Number of Circuits 1
Frequency (Max) 630MHz
Input LVDS
Logic IC Type PLL BASED CLOCK DRIVER
Propagation Delay (tpd) 4.5 ns
Same Edge Skew-Max (tskwd) 0.05 ns
Number of True Outputs 5
Length 7mm
Width 7mm
RoHS StatusRoHS Compliant
